GREATER LYNN CHAMBER OF COMMERCE INC is a small nonprofit that reported $260K in total revenue in fiscal year 2024. Revenue fell 26% from the prior year — a significant decline worth monitoring. Expenses of $241K left a modest 7% surplus.

Mission

TO PROVIDE INTERACTION BETWEEN LOCAL BUSINESS AND TO KEEP MEMBERS CURRENT ON LOCAL ISSUES
